Can Fast Food Be Healthy?

Restaurants that contain foods in season cultivated by local farmers offer quite healthy and affordable options. Some of these kinds of restaurants will create their own recipes for healthy food options. This gives the consumer with a completely new selection and motivates them to go to the restaurant . If house preparation of meals is favored, the options for healthy choices grow. Visiting a local grocery store or grocery store highlights the number of healthy choices that are available. Fresh fruits and vegetables are more varied than ever before due to developments in transportation and preservation procedures. All sorts of cuisine can be ready quickly because of the options of fresh goods rather than frozen foods. There are many choices among frozen foods also. The demand for healthy frozen dishes and other meals has increased alongside demands for greater variety in frozen food offerings. Any frozen food aisle in any supermarket will show as many healthy food options and bad choices. The choice is up to the individual. People can either choose to eat a healthy diet or an unhealthy one. Time and availability of healthy choices are no longer problems for someone who’s attempting to eat better and healthier foods. It’s possible for people to make healthy food options even though they only have a short period to prepare their foods. The first point to see is that it’s often that healthy choices do not always signify a demand for two-hour meals. Someone can choose healthy foods that are fast and easy to prepare in your home or to pick out of a takeout place. Cities often offer restaurant guides in their phone books that display full-page menus suggesting what a specific restaurant or drive-thru offers. At places like McDonald’s and Hardee’s, it’s possible to find consumers who are worried about their carbohydrate intake. It has motivated the restaurants to provide other options in their burger choices. Hamburgers can be arranged with no bun, for instance, and fruit and yogurt are included on the menu along with fresh salads. Many restaurants offer salad options either as side orders or as whole meals. Many times, a salad of fresh vegetables with chopped ham, roast beef or poultry is much more attractive than regular menu items. Salads are particularly appealing in the summertime because they’re milder on the digestive tract.

The ingredients needed to prepare WHITE PUMPKIN KOOTU/ VELLAI POOSANIKAI KOOTU:
  1. Take 250 g White pumpkin/Ash gourd/poosanikai
  2. Prepare 1/4 cup Split Bengal gram/Chana dal
  3. Take 1/2 cup peeled and grated fresh coconut
  4. You need 1 Tb sp raw rice
  5. Take 1-2 green chillies, finely chopped
  6. You need 1 tsp cumin seeds/ jeera
  7. Get 1/4 tsp turmeric powder
  8. You need 1 cup coconut milk
  9. Get 1 tsp coconut oil/ sesame oil/ refined oil
  10. Prepare 1 tsp mustard seeds
  11. Use 1/2 tsp split urad dal
  12. You need 2 whole red chillies
  13. Use 5-8 curry leaves
  14. Take To taste Salt
Steps to make WHITE PUMPKIN KOOTU/ VELLAI POOSANIKAI KOOTU:
  1. Peel the ash gourd and remove the seeds. Chop the white portion into about 1 inch cubes.
  2. Soak the Bengal gram dal for about 2 hours and cook till soft and done in a pressure cooker(about 2 whistles). Soak 1Tb rice for an hour.
  3. Grind grated coconut, green chillies, cumin seeds and soaked and drained rice, together into a fine paste. Use water if required.
  4. Put the white pumpkin/ash gourd pieces in a heavy bottomed pan/ karahi, add turmeric powder, salt and just enough water to cover the vegetable. Cook on medium flame till vegetable is soft(Might take about 20-25 min). Alternatively you can pressure cook them to 2-3 whistles and then transfer to the karahi.
  5. Once the gourd is cooked, add the boiled Bengal gram and the coconut paste to it. Mix well. Add salt to taste and few curry leaves to it. Cook on low flame till the raw taste of rice and coconut is, gone(about 5 minutes). Now add coconut milk and simmer for another 10 minutes on low flame. Keep stirring in between.
  6. Tempering- In a separate pan heat 1 tsp coconut oil/ sesame oil/ refined oil. Add mustard seeds and when they crackle add urad dal, whole red chillies and curry leaves to it. Mix well till urad dal is changes colour. Pour this tempering on the Kootu.
  7. Serve the Kootu as a side dish with boiled rice.
